
数据库数据变化分析可以通过:数据对比、时间序列分析、增量备份、数据日志、数据版本控制等方式进行。数据对比是其中较为常见的方法,通过对比不同时期的数据,能够直观地反映出数据的变化情况。具体来说,数据对比可以将当前数据与历史数据进行比较,找出新增、修改或删除的数据,从而掌握数据的变化趋势和规律。这种方法适用于数据量不大且变化频率较低的场景。
一、数据对比
数据对比是一种常见且直观的数据库数据变化分析方法。通过将当前数据与历史数据进行对比,能够清晰地看到数据在某一时间段内的变化情况。这种方法的优点在于简单易行,适合数据量较小且变化频率较低的场景。具体步骤如下:
- 选择数据源:确定需要对比的两个数据源,一个为当前数据,另一个为历史数据。
- 匹配数据结构:确保两个数据源的结构一致,以便对比。
- 数据清洗:对数据进行预处理,去除重复和无效数据,保证数据质量。
- 对比分析:使用SQL语句或其他工具对比两个数据源,找出新增、修改和删除的数据。
- 结果展示:将对比结果进行可视化展示,如生成报告、图表等,便于理解和分析。
二、时间序列分析
时间序列分析是一种通过时间维度对数据进行分析的方法,特别适用于需要了解数据随时间变化趋势的场景。时间序列分析通常包括以下几个步骤:
- 数据收集:收集不同时期的数据,确保数据的时间戳准确无误。
- 数据预处理:处理缺失值、异常值和噪声数据,保证数据的准确性和连续性。
- 建模分析:选择合适的时间序列模型,如ARIMA、SARIMA等,对数据进行建模。
- 趋势预测:利用时间序列模型对未来的数据变化进行预测,了解数据的长期趋势和周期性变化。
- 结果验证:将预测结果与实际数据进行对比,验证模型的准确性,并进行调整优化。
三、增量备份
增量备份是一种通过备份新增和修改的数据来进行数据变化分析的方法。增量备份的优点在于节省存储空间和时间,适用于数据量大且变化频率较高的场景。具体步骤如下:
- 初始备份:进行一次全量备份,作为基准数据。
- 增量备份:定期进行增量备份,只备份自上次备份以来新增或修改的数据。
- 数据恢复:在需要分析数据变化时,通过恢复基准备份和增量备份,重现特定时间点的数据状态。
- 变化分析:对比不同时间点的备份数据,找出数据的变化情况,如新增、修改和删除的数据。
- 结果展示:将分析结果进行可视化展示,如生成报告、图表等,便于理解和分析。
四、数据日志
数据日志是一种通过记录数据操作日志来进行数据变化分析的方法。数据日志的优点在于能够详细记录每一次数据操作,适用于需要精确追踪数据变化的场景。具体步骤如下:
- 日志配置:在数据库中配置操作日志,记录每一次数据的新增、修改和删除操作。
- 日志收集:定期收集和存储操作日志,确保日志的完整性和准确性。
- 日志解析:对操作日志进行解析,提取出有用的信息,如操作时间、操作类型、操作前后数据等。
- 变化分析:通过解析后的日志数据,分析数据的变化情况,找出新增、修改和删除的数据。
- 结果展示:将分析结果进行可视化展示,如生成报告、图表等,便于理解和分析。
五、数据版本控制
数据版本控制是一种通过对数据进行版本管理来进行数据变化分析的方法。数据版本控制的优点在于能够精确地回溯和比较不同版本的数据,适用于需要细粒度数据变化分析的场景。具体步骤如下:
- 版本创建:在数据发生变化时,创建新的数据版本,并保存旧版本数据。
- 版本管理:对不同版本的数据进行管理,确保版本的有序性和完整性。
- 版本比较:在需要分析数据变化时,对比不同版本的数据,找出新增、修改和删除的数据。
- 变化分析:通过版本比较,分析数据的变化情况,了解数据的变化趋势和规律。
- 结果展示:将分析结果进行可视化展示,如生成报告、图表等,便于理解和分析。
FineBI作为一款专业的数据分析工具,能够帮助企业实现高效的数据变化分析。FineBI提供了丰富的数据对比、时间序列分析和数据可视化功能,能够帮助用户快速掌握数据的变化情况,做出准确的业务决策。通过使用FineBI,用户可以轻松实现数据的收集、预处理、分析和展示,提升数据分析的效率和准确性。更多详情可访问FineBI官网: https://s.fanruan.com/f459r;
数据对比、时间序列分析、增量备份、数据日志和数据版本控制是几种常见的数据库数据变化分析方法。通过合理选择和应用这些方法,企业能够有效地掌握数据的变化情况,提升数据分析的准确性和效率。FineBI作为一款专业的数据分析工具,可以帮助用户轻松实现这些分析任务,提升数据分析的效率和准确性。
相关问答FAQs:
数据库数据变化分析怎么做的?
数据库数据变化分析是一个关键的过程,旨在识别、记录和解释数据在某一特定时间段内的变化。这一过程不仅有助于业务决策,还能在数据治理、合规性和数据质量管理方面发挥重要作用。以下是一些常见的方法和步骤,帮助您了解如何进行数据库数据变化分析。
1. 确定分析目标
在开始数据变化分析之前,明确分析的目的至关重要。您可能希望了解客户行为的变化、产品销售的波动、运营效率的提升等。明确目标可以帮助您选择合适的数据指标和分析方法。
2. 数据收集与准备
收集相关数据是分析的基础。根据分析目标,从数据库中提取相关数据。以下是数据准备的关键步骤:
- 数据提取:使用SQL查询、数据导入工具等方式从数据库中提取所需数据。
- 数据清洗:检查数据的准确性和完整性,删除重复数据,处理缺失值。
- 数据转换:将数据转换为适合分析的格式,例如将时间戳转换为日期格式,或将类别数据进行编码。
3. 数据变化识别
数据变化分析的核心在于识别数据的变化。您可以使用以下方法:
- 版本控制:在更新数据时记录每个版本,使用时间戳和版本号进行管理。
- 差异比较:对比不同时间段的数据,识别出新增、修改和删除的记录。
- 聚合分析:通过聚合函数(如SUM、COUNT、AVG等)计算不同时间段的数据汇总,便于识别变化趋势。
4. 数据可视化
将数据变化以可视化的方式呈现,能够更直观地展示分析结果。使用图表工具(如Tableau、Power BI等)创建:
- 折线图:展示时间序列数据的变化趋势。
- 柱状图:对比不同类别或时间段的数据。
- 饼图:展示各个部分在整体中所占的比例。
可视化不仅使数据更易于理解,也能帮助识别潜在的模式和异常。
5. 数据分析与解释
在识别出数据变化后,进行深入分析以理解其背后的原因。可以考虑以下几点:
- 趋势分析:分析数据变化的长期趋势,识别上升或下降的模式。
- 因果分析:探讨导致数据变化的潜在因素,例如市场变化、季节性因素或内部政策调整。
- 异常检测:识别数据中的异常值,分析其可能的原因和影响。
6. 制定策略与行动计划
基于数据变化分析的结果,制定相应的策略和行动计划。例如,如果发现某个产品的销售在特定季节显著下降,您可以考虑增加市场营销的投入或调整产品定价策略。
7. 持续监测与优化
数据变化分析不是一次性的活动,而是一个持续的过程。建立监测机制,定期回顾数据变化和分析结果,及时调整策略以应对新的变化。
总结
数据库数据变化分析是一个系统的过程,涉及多个步骤和方法。通过明确目标、收集和准备数据、识别变化、可视化数据、深入分析以及制定策略,您可以有效地理解和应对数据变化,从而推动业务的发展和优化决策。随着技术的发展,越来越多的工具和方法可以帮助您简化这一过程,提高分析的效率和准确性。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



